Chris Corbin and Jeremy King to open new London restaurant in October
Legendary London restaurateurs Chris Corbin and Jeremy King are set to unveil a new venue only a stone's throw away from the Wolseley on Picadilly, Caterer can exclusively reveal.
Their latest venture, likely to be named Rex, will serve modern European food and is tentatively earmarked for an October opening.
Rex will occupy the 8,000sq ft ground floor of Rex House on the corner of Regent Street, a mixed-use building that also houses offices, shops and fitness clubs.
The 100-seat restaurant will be designed by architects Stiff and Trevillon.
A head chef has yet to be appointed.
Corbin and King acquired a long leasehold on the site in an off-market deal from the Pomodorino Group, which owns several restaurants in Rome.
The sale was handled by property agent Davis Coffer Lyons, which has been involved in the acquisition of the all the duo's award-winning restaurants, including their current venue, the Wolseley.
